AN EVIDENTIAL APPROACH TO USE OF POLYETHYLENE PIPE FOR HYDROGEN FUEL GASES
Derek Muckle
# 2021 Amsterdam
A technical program has been undertaken to provide evidence on the suitability of polyethylene pipe and fitting systems for the distribution of hydrogen fuel gas. The underlying principle has been to evaluate material in the form of a pipe and to consider the performance of the pipe and of the welded jointing systems used in practice. This evidence is considered important to safety regulators and to asset owners as they contemplate building new networks or reusing old natural gas networks with hydrogen. Evaluation has included, as examples, an ISO 9080 style assessment of the lifetime in the presence of hydrogen, as well as instantaneous failure modes such as rapid crack propagation. The evidence contributes knowledge to support consideration of welded polyethylene pipe systems for hydrogen fuel gas distribution networks.
